Overview

Pharmacy Manager role at Walgreens. Provides empathetic pharmacy consulting services to patients regarding the effective use of medications and drug interaction awareness. Offers preventive and clinical healthcare services, including immunizations, diagnostic testing, and patient outcome services. Ensures prescribed medications are compounded, reviewed, dispensed, and verified accurately according to regulatory guidelines and company policies and procedures. Manages an efficient pharmacy workflow, improves pharmacy financials, manages inventory effectively, and enhances patient experience. Manages pharmacy staff performance and engagement. Ensures the professional development of pharmacy staff by overseeing training, focused coaching, and executing formal performance management initiatives.

Responsibilities

Patient Experience

Engages patients by greeting them and offering assistance with products and services. Resolves patient issues in a timely manner and answers questions to ensure a positive patient experience.

Models and shares customer service best practices to deliver a distinctive and joyful patient experience, including interpersonal habits and Walgreens service traits.

Connects with patients by anticipating needs and proactively offering services. Promotes the shift of Walgreens pharmacy from transactional to interpersonal.

Participates in events that reflect the communities we serve as requested by Store Manager, Healthcare Supervisor, or District Manager.

Operations

Counsels patients on medication usage, side effects, interactions, contraindications, privacy, generics, cost considerations, and OTC products. Refers to medical providers as needed.

Performs pharmacist tasks including compounding, drug therapy reviews, verification, and medication management.

Reviews, interprets, and dispenses prescribed medications in accordance with regulations and policies. Oversees efficient pharmacy workflow, scheduling, roles, and shift changes.

Ensures Good Faith Dispensing practices with state and federal laws for controlled substances; supports product reviews and retail fill processes.

Collaborates with Store Manager to define and develop new strategic business opportunities.

Maintains knowledge of pharmacy systems (workflow, fulfillment, billing, documentation, inventory, POS) to support staff and patients and identify productivity improvements.

Ensures accurate insurance processing, addresses denials, and conducts third-party audits as needed.

Follows up with medical providers on prescriptions, dosages, refills, interactions, and allergies; provides clinical services and wellness activities such as immunizations and testing.

Manages maintenance and improvement of the pharmacy department, including repairs, equipment, and layout changes.

Prepares and submits records and reports required by state/federal laws to run the pharmacy business.

People & Performance Management

Collaborates with Store Manager on pharmacy staff hiring, discipline and termination, ensuring compliance with employment laws.

Sets expectations and goals, promotes teamwork, and recognizes improvements in staff performance; conducts training and formal reviews.

Identifies high-potential team members and supports career progression with the Store Manager.

Addresses employee relations concerns and maintains morale and positive relationships.

Training & Personal Development

Maintains required licensing/credentialing/certification to provide clinical services.

Keeps current with pharmacy and healthcare knowledge and Walgreens communications; pursues best practices to enhance performance.

Completes required education credits and training; seeks professional development through feedback and mentorship.

Communications

Supports the Store Manager by communicating relevant corporate health and wellness services or strategy information to pharmacy staff.

Business Performance & Planning

Analyzes performance data including pharmacy financials, customer service, and inventory; manages asset protection and identifies opportunities for improvement.

Develops and maintains relationships with local medical professionals; promotes health and wellness awareness in the community; supports growth opportunities with the Store Manager.

Basic Qualifications

BS in Pharmacy or Pharm D Degree from an accredited institution.

Current pharmacist licensure in the states within the district.

Certified Immunizer or willing to become an immunizer within 90 days of hire.

At least 1 year of pharmacy experience including prescription filling, recordkeeping, legal compliance, operations, software/technology, and insurance billing. Some states may require more specific experience.

Experience with prescription dispensing and knowledge of applicable state and federal controlled substance laws.
